2004 Ford FREESTAR Power Train Automatic Transmission Recall

 NHTSA Recall #92275
NHTSA Compaign #12V006000

Estimated number of affected units206452
 Defect summaryFord is recalling certain model year 2004 and 2005 ford freestar and mercury monterey vehicles. The torque converter output shaft may fail.
 Consequence summaryThis condition results in a sudden loss of motive power with no warning, increasing the risk of a crash.
 Corrective actionFord will notify owners, and dealers will replace the torque converter free of charge. The safety recall began on august 9, 2012. Owners may contact the ford motor company customer relationship center at 1-866-436-7332.
 Recall notesFord's recall campaign number is 11s25. Owners may also contact the national highway traffic safety administration's vehicle safety hotline at 1-888-327-4236 (tty 1-800-424-9153), or go to http://www. Safercar. Gov .
